Ham and Herbed Cream Cheese with Jezebel Sauce

2 (3ounce) packages cream cheese, softened

1/2 teaspoon chopped rosemary

1/2 teaspoon chopped thyme

24 thin toasted baguette slices

1 1/2 pounds deli ham sliced to 1/4-inch thickeness

1 recipe Jezebel Sauce

Garnish fresh rosemary


In a small bowl and using and electric mixer at medium spped, beat together cream cheese, rosemary, and thyme.

Spread a layer of cream cheese mixture onto each baguette slice. Using a 1-inch round cutter, cut ham slices and layer on baguette slices.

Spoon about 1/2 teaspoon Jezebel Sauce onto each sandwich. Garnish with fresh rosemary, if desired.


Jezebel Sauce

Makes about 1/2 cup

2 tablespoons peach preserves

2 tablespoons pineapple preserves

2 tablespoons orange preserves

2 teaspoons Dijon mustard

1 teaspoon horseradish

1 teaspoon white-wine Worcestershire sauce

In a small bowl, stir together preserves, mustard, horseradish, and Worcestershire sauce.Cover and refrigerate.

Makes about 24 sandwiches
